There are several types of art insurance policies available to professionals in the art world. These policies can be tailored to meet the specific needs of the insured and provide coverage for a wide range of risks. Some of the most common types of art insurance include:
– Fine art insurance: This type of insurance is specifically designed to protect works of art, including paintings, sculptures, drawings, and photographs. Fine art insurance policies can provide coverage for damages, theft, accidental loss, and other risks.
– Exhibition insurance: Artists and galleries often participate in exhibitions to showcase their work to a wider audience. Exhibition insurance provides coverage for artworks while they are on display at art shows, galleries, museums, or other venues.
– Transit insurance: When transporting valuable artworks from one location to another, there is always a risk of damage or theft. Transit insurance provides coverage for artworks while they are in transit, ensuring that they are protected during transportation.
– Collector’s insurance: For art collectors who have valuable collections of artworks, collector’s insurance provides coverage for their entire collection. This type of insurance is essential for protecting investments in valuable artworks.
– Artist’s studio insurance: Artists who create works of art in their studios also need insurance to protect their tools, materials, and finished pieces. Artist’s studio insurance provides coverage for artworks in progress, as well as tools and equipment used in the creative process.

In addition to protecting valuable artworks, art insurance can also provide coverage for other important aspects of the art world. For example, some policies include coverage for legal fees in the event of disputes over ownership or authenticity of artworks. This can be especially valuable for artists and collectors who may face legal challenges related to their pieces.
